AMERICAN PLANES
ADDITIONAL ORDERS BY ALLIES. LIMITED ONLY BY TEMPO OF PRODUCTION. By Telegraph—Press Association—Copyright. NEW YORK, February 25. The “New York Times” states that the British and French purchasing commissions announced today that they are placing with United States manufacturers additional orders for warplanes that are likely to amount to a thousand million dollars. The decision amounts to the Allies buying the total warplane production above the United States’ defence needs. The commissions ..stated that purchases or otherwise are limited solely by the tempo of production.
